Received: January 3, 2020 Accepted: February 17, 2020 Online Published: February 20, 2020 doi:10.11114/jets.v8i4.4675 URL: https://doi.org/10.11114/jets.v8i4.4675 Abstract The aim of the study is to investigate the school administrators' views on the professional development needs of teachers regarding the use of technology in physics classes. The participants of the study were 121 executive teachers from the city of Kocaeli. The data for the research was obtained using the survey model and was compiled with the help of a five point Likert type scale. The data collected by a scale with the reliability coefficient of 0.92 were analyzed using descriptive and inferential statistical techniques. As a result of the analysis, it was found that the administrators completely agreed with the use of the LCD panels in the teaching of physics subjects, while only agreeing with the other items. In addition, the opinions of school administrators regarding the professional development needs of teachers for the use of technology in physics classes does not differ according to demographic characteristics, but significantly do however, according to gender and experience. In light of the results, recommendations were made for researchers, administrators and the Ministry of National Education. Introduction Today in our country, the importance of the existence of applications and of the extensive use of technology in the education sector has been on the rise [Aziz, 1982; Cagiltay, Cakiroglu, Cagiltay & Cakiroglu, 2001; Ministry of National Education (MNE), 1999; MNE, 2012; Odabas, 2004; Tekin, 1996]. One of the important projects in this respect is the 'Enhancing Opportunities and Improving Technology (Fatih)' Project. This project was initiated with five main objectives: building a hardware and software infrastructure, supplying and managing educational e-content and providing in-service training for teachers on the efficient use of computer technology (IT) [MNE, 2012]. With the implementation of the Fatih Project, high schools were equipped with interactive (smart) boards, tablet PCs and multi-function printers. In addition, high speed and secure internet (VPN) were provided to all schools (Sarimanoglu-Ucar, 2018). It has been emphasized that, while teachers use these technologies in teaching physics, especially the interactive board to deliver lessons and display experimental visuals, students do not have many opportunities to use this device (Erdem, Uzal & Saka, 2018). On the other hand, it has been observed that the competency of teachers regarding the integration of technology into physics classes is not yet at the expected level. It has been concluded that the technology competency of teachers could be improved through professional development activities.
